In the recent discussions of course enrollments, I don't recall seeing
mention of the article, "Russian-Language Enrollments Report Sharp
Enrollment Declines," in _The Chronicle of Higher Education_ for 20 Oct.
1995.  The article describes a report by the National Foreign Language
Center called "Russian in the United States: A Case Study of America's
Language Needs and Capacities."  The report is said to be available for
$15 from the NFLC at 1619 Massachusetts Ave., Washington DC 20036 (phone
202-667-8100).  The _Chronicle_ quotes the report's author, Richard D.
Brecht, as saying that, "the Russian-language field in the U.S. is facing
a severe crisis,"  and that it is a field that is "eating its young."
